1. Impact of Google’s March 2025 Core Update

Google’s March 2025 Core Update was a significant shakeup across all industries. This update was designed to further elevate content quality and user satisfaction, emphasizing contextual relevance, domain trustworthiness, and real user engagement metrics.

Key Takeaways:

  • Monitor and Adjust: Post-update analysis is essential. Review your Google Search Console and analytics platforms to identify drops or gains in traffic. Look for patterns.  Did certain content types drop? Did specific pages surge? These clues can help you fine-tune your content strategy to align better with Google’s new ranking signals.
  • Refocus on Content Quality: The update prioritizes helpful, human-first content. Thin pages, outdated blog posts, and overly optimized SEO content are being pushed down in rankings. Now is the time to audit your content library by updating outdated posts, consolidating duplicate content, and adding depth where needed. Content should be created with topical authority, real-world expertise, and audience intent in mind.
  • Evaluate Author Credibility: Google is placing more emphasis on author signals. Ensure your bylines include qualifications, experience, or links to professional bios to build trust and show authority in your niche.

2. AI’s Influence on Search and Content Generation

Artificial Intelligence continues transforming how search engines deliver results and marketers create content. Now available in more countries, Google’s Search Generative Experience (SGE) uses AI to generate conversational answers to queries, shifting some traffic away from traditional organic results.

Key Takeaways:

  • Leverage AI Without Losing the Human Touch: Tools like ChatGPT, Jasper, and SurferSEO can dramatically increase content production efficiency. Use them to create first drafts, generate outlines, or analyze competitor content. But avoid publishing AI-generated content without human editing. Authenticity, tone, and nuance are still best crafted by humans.
  • Target Conversational and Long-Tail Queries: SGE thrives on understanding and answering complex, conversational searches. Your content should mirror this structure by answering user questions in a natural, authoritative tone. To increase visibility, include FAQs, well-structured headers, and schema markup.
  • Optimize for AI Summaries: Short, punchy paragraphs and structured data help AI pull accurate summaries. Include key facts, definitions, and takeaways near the top of the page to increase your chances of being included in AI overviews.

3. Emphasizing E-E-A-T in Your Content Strategy

Google’s concept of Experience, Expertise, Authoritativeness, and Trustworthiness (E-E-A-T) is no longer a recommendation—it’s a requirement. This framework distinguishes credible content from the ocean of misinformation online.

Key Takeaways:

  • Showcase Personal Experience: Real-world case studies, firsthand accounts, testimonials, and usage reviews help illustrate your experience. This is especially vital in YMYL (Your Money, Your Life) industries like finance, healthcare, and wellness.
  • Build Author Bios and Citations: Use schema.org structured data to enhance author information, link to authoritative sources, and cite reputable studies. Avoid clickbait titles and unverified claims. Transparency is key.
  • Update Content Regularly: Google favors content that reflects the latest information. Build a cadence for reviewing and updating high-performing posts, especially in rapidly changing industries like tech, finance, and health.

4. Mastering Zero-Click Searches

According to recent data, zero-click searches account for over 60% of queries. Users are increasingly getting answers directly from Google’s search results—through featured snippets, knowledge panels, and local packs.

Key Takeaways:

  • Target Featured Snippets Intentionally: Format content with snippet-friendly layouts, such as clear headers, tables, how-to lists, and bulleted explanations. Analyze which keywords return featured snippets and optimize accordingly.
  • Use Schema Markup to Stand Out: Implement structured data like FAQs, HowTo, and Product schemas to gain visibility in enhanced SERP features. This can improve CTR and reduce bounce rates.
  • Measure Brand Visibility, Not Just Clicks: Even if users don’t click through, zero-click visibility boosts brand recall. Ensure your brand name, tone, and value proposition are visible in these rich results.

5. The Primacy of User-Centric SEO

In 2025, user experience metrics will profoundly influence Google’s ranking systems. These include Core Web Vitals, mobile usability, and behavioral signals like bounce rate and session duration.

Key Takeaways:

  • Optimize Core Web Vitals: Focus on the three key metrics—Largest Contentful Paint (LCP), First Input Delay (FID), and Cumulative Layout Shift (CLS). Use tools like PageSpeed Insights or Lighthouse to identify areas for improvement.
  • Design for Mobile-First: Over 65% of all searches now happen on mobile devices. Ensure your site is fully responsive, with fast load times, readable font sizes, and easy navigation on smaller screens.
  • Enhance On-Site Experience: A clear site hierarchy, search functionality, and internal linking are critical. The goal is to help users quickly find what they’re looking for, keeping engagement high and bounce rates low.

3. Create Topical Clusters

Build authority around core topics by linking high-level pillar pages to related content clusters. This structure helps Google understand your expertise and boosts rankings across entire keyword sets.

4. Double Down on Video and Visual Content

Video continues to dominate user engagement. Incorporate video content into blog posts, product pages, and landing pages to increase time on site and reduce bounce rate. Remember to optimize for YouTube SEO and use video schema.

5. Prioritize First-Party Data

With third-party cookies being phased out, collecting and utilizing first-party data is more critical than ever. Offer lead magnets, gated content, or interactive tools in exchange for user info, and use that data to personalize your SEO and content efforts.
